Around 120 years ago, Ebbinghaus began his study of memory. He【B1】______ studying how quickly the human mind can remember information. One result of his research is known as the total time hypothesis(假设), which simply means the amount you learn【B2】______ the time you spend trying to learn it. This can be taken as our first rule of learning.
Although it is usually true that studying for four hours is better than studying for one, there is still the question of how we should use the four hours. For example, is it better to study for four hours 【B3】______ or to study for one hour a day for four days in a【B4】______? The answer, as you may have【B5】______, is that it is better to spread out the study times. This 【B6】______, through which we can learn more efficiently by dividing our practice time, is known as the distribution of practice effect. Thus, our second rule of learning is this: It’s better to study fairly【B7】______ but often.
But we’re not finished yet. We haven’t considered how we should study over very short periods of time. Let’s say you are trying to learn some new and rather difficult English vocabulary using a 【B8】______ of cards. Should you look at the same word in【B9】______ succession, or look at the word and then have some delay before you look at it again? The answer is it is better to【B10】______the presentations of the word you are to learn.
